1 death every 6 minutes: How L.A. became nation’s largest Covid hot spot

LOS ANGELES In Los Angeles County, 10 people on average test positive for the coronavirus every minute. Every six minutes, someone dies from Covid-19, according to county public health data.
The startling figures come as Californias most populous county rapidly approaches 1 million confirmed coronavirus cases since the pandemic started last year.
According to county public health officials, more than 958,400 people in L.A. have been infected with the virus and nearly 13,000 people have died as of…
